Expected specifications of iQoo 11 series

 

  iQoo has already confirmed that the latest iQoo 11 series will come with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Gen 2 processor. The company has also confirmed that the iQoo 11 Pro will pack a 4,700mAh battery with 200W fast charging support. Vanilla iQOO 11 will have support for a 5,000mAh battery and 120W fast charging technology. Both the smartphones, i.e. iQoo 11 Pro and iQoo 11 will come with a 6.78-inch E6 AMOLED display with a screen refresh rate of 144Hz. Apart from this, the vanilla iQoo 11 will get a flat display and the iQoo 11 Pro will get a curved edge display.

 

iQoo 11 series camera details

 

Both devices will get up to 12GB of RAM and up to 512GB of internal storage. iQOO 11 will come with a triple rear camera setup. A 16MP selfie camera will be available in the front. The iQOO 11 Pro, on the other hand, may come with a 50MP + 50MP + 48MP + 64MP quad rear camera setup and a 32MP selfie camera.

 

Samsung Galaxy M04 will be launched soon

 

Samsung is all set to launch its latest M-series phone, the Galaxy M04, in India next week. Its price is expected to start from Rs.8,999. According to media reports, the Galaxy M04 will support the innovative RAM Plus feature, with the help of which users will be able to increase the RAM storage of the phone. The device is reported to pack a massive 5000mAh battery which is easily enough to last a day.
